Output 58b59c4075843f3518915d8c230b10a6c1efb7686310d27f763c9d0e81068bb4:15

value
1087824
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1fca4f12592450b8480cdad2fec2c6b9b3637a4c OP_EQUALVERIFY OP_CHECKSIG
address
13u6JcbYxmT6D9sYdg8Qvvei3DBfDTUVwV
transaction
58b59c4075843f3518915d8c230b10a6c1efb7686310d27f763c9d0e81068bb4
spent
true